As I have stated before, this author does not disappoint. I have dragged this book out, because I did not want it to end. It almost reads as an autobiography. It is a story about a family and how they they have to learn to cope with the ups and downs in life after the mother passes away in an accident. The family learns different things about the mother that the the mother had never shared with them; showing them that everyone goes through something, but life still moves on.
I am hoping that this is not Elin’s last book. As with her other books, some of the characters carry over, such as the police chief. The books are not connected, but give a comfortable familiarity.

After this author made some rather (in my opinion) snarky remarks about readers I've been avoiding her. This one had been sitting on my shelf for too long so I knew I needed to just try it and see what happened. Maybe because my expectations were low or maybe it was what I needed at the time but it actually kept me pretty engaged.

Golden Girl is the story of Vivi, author and mother of three, who is killed in a hit and run accident one summer morning. You get many points of view throughout the story as everything unfolds the summer of the accident. From Vivi's kids to her ex-husband and his new girlfriend, you get all the drama.

There is a "playing God" element to this story that I don't know if I really even needed. Vivi's point of view wasn't even one I was looking forward to.

I enjoyed Elin's sections with Nantucket as the narrator - like she did with the Winter in Paradise books - and I'm glad to see that used in this book as well.

There were a lot of lengthy descriptions of food and outfits that sometimes I enjoyed and sometimes were too much. Individually there were parts I really didn't like but overall I still somehow kept wanting to pick this one up and read it in a couple days which is usually a sign I enjoyed myself.
